Reid Orchestral Concert

Date: 
Saturday, March 5, 1921
Time: 
8.00 pm
Season/No: 
Fifth Season, Fifth Concert, 1921

Venue:

Participant(s): 

Miss Denne Parker - singer
Mr Camillo Ritter - violin
Professor Donald F. Tovey - conductor

Work(s) / Composer(s) / Opus No(s): 

1. Introduction to "Tristan and Isolde" ... Wagner

2. Concerto in G minor for violin and orchestra, op. 26 ... Bruch
  
Mr Camillo Ritter - solo violin

Interval of ten minutes
[During the interval, the foyers will be fully lit.  At the end of the interval, bells will be rung]

3. "Sappho" - Prelude for orchestra and nine fragments for contralto, with orchestra ... Bantock
(first performance in Edinburgh)
       Prelude
    I. Hymn to Aphrodite
   II. I loved thee once, Atthis, long ago
  III. Evening Song
  IV. Stand face to face, friend
   V. The moon has set
  VI. Peer of God he seems
 VII. In a dream I spake
VIII. Bridal Song
 IX. Muse of the golden throne
   Miss Denne Parker - singer

4. Variations for orchestra on a theme by Haydn, op. 56a ... Brahms
